Treba

A short, punchy name with Slavic roots—possibly related to 'trebam' (Serbian/Croatian for 'I need')—or an abbreviated form of longer names like Trebella. Treba has a minimalist elegance and international flavor, appealing to parents seeking something brief yet distinctive.
